White Chocolate: The Sweetest Indulgence
White chocolate presents a unique and delicious experience for those craving a creamy treat. Made from cocoa butter, sugar, and milk solids, white chocolate lacks the cocoa nibs that give traditional chocolate its rich taste. This results in a brighter flavor profile that is perfect for pairing with fruits, nuts, and other sweet combinations.

Candy Showdown: Dark vs. Milk vs. White
Indulge your sweet tooth and dive into the delicious debate: dark, milk, or white chocolate? Each variety boasts a unique flavor profile and texture that tantalizes taste buds in special ways. Dark chocolate, with its rich and intense flavor, is known for its beneficial properties. Milk chocolate, on the other hand, offers a creamy experience that's perfect for those who prefer a less earthy taste. Then there's white chocolate, a Pure chocolade luxurious treat made with cocoa butter and often featuring sweeteners.
- Dark chocolate: intense flavor, beneficial properties
- Milk chocolate: milder and pleasurable, perfect for a classic treat
- White chocolate: smooth texture, often featuring sugar
